Fold-out Wall (Aboard) Beds

On this day in 1858, George Pullman invented the first railroad sleeping car. It had foldout upper and lower berths that brought comfort and luxury to train travel. Today, you can add a bit of Pullman-style comfort and luxury in your home office, too. The way to double your pleasure and double your fun, (putting two rooms in one) is a wall bed or a ?Murphy? bed. During the day it folds up out of the way and the room looks just like a regular den or office. At night, when days work is done or company comes, a full, soft bed lowers into place and becomes a cozy and inviting bedroom. It's the way to put two rooms in one.
